NEET 2025 was the toughest NEET exam in history, marked by a highly challenging paper and significant changes in pattern and evaluation. Held on May 4, 2025, from 2:00 PM to 5:00 PM in a single shift, the exam returned to a fully compulsory format with no optional questions—unlike the flexible structure seen during COVID years—requiring candidates to attempt all 180 multiple-choice questions across Physics, Chemistry, and Biology (Botany + Zoology) within 180 minutes. The difficulty spike was particularly evident in Physics, which included complex numerical problems and lengthy calculations, causing time management issues for many students. Chemistry focused heavily on organic mechanisms and NCERT exceptions, while Biology featured tricky conceptual MCQs that deviated from traditional direct questions. Conducted in 13 languages, NEET 2025 also introduced a new tie-breaking mechanism based on random selection by an independent expert committee due to multiple students scoring identical marks. The application process ran from February 7 to March 7, 2025, followed by a correction window from March 9 to 11. To be eligible, candidates had to be at least 17 years old by December 31, 2025, and must have passed Class 12 with Physics, Chemistry, Biology/Biotechnology, and English, securing a minimum of 50% (or 40% for SC/ST/OBC, 45% for PwBD). With no scope for strategic question selection and increased stress due to tougher questions, NEET 2025 set a new benchmark for difficulty, and results are expected by June 14, 2025, on the official NTA website.
